Topliss Sets In Drug Design Technical Notes For The Medicinal Chemist
Medicinal chemists may spend years designing and synthesizing thousands of analogues of an initial hit to optimize not only the fundamental interaction of the molecule with the biological target but also the distribution, metabolism and pharmacokinetic profiles of the drug. The length of the process ultimately has a major impact on drug development costs, and any stratagem that can help drive the design process to completion in a shorter time is highly desirable.
When considering new, innovative, and efficient drug design processes, you may want to review Professor J G Topliss's non-mathematical operational schemes for analogue design.
